Here’s where it gets real: The technical differences in detail

2 Hybrid

Costs and Efficiency:

Price and efficiency are key factors when choosing a car – and this is often where the real differences emerge.

Mazda 2 Hybrid is considerably cheaper – starting at 22,300 £ , while the MG Marvel R costs 40,300 £ . That’s a price difference of around 18,000 £.

Marvel R

Engine and Performance:

Under the bonnet, it becomes clear which model is tuned for sportiness and which one takes the lead when you hit the accelerator.

When it comes to engine power, the MG Marvel R offers substantially more power – delivering 288 HP compared to 116 HP. That’s roughly 172 HP more horsepower.

When accelerating from 0 to 100 km/h, the MG Marvel R is substantially quicker – completing the sprint in 4.9 s, while the Mazda 2 Hybrid takes 9.7 s. That’s about 4.8 s quicker.

2 Hybrid

Space and Everyday Use:

Whether family car or daily driver – which one offers more room, flexibility and comfort?

Both vehicles offer seating for 5 people.

In terms of curb weight, Mazda 2 Hybrid is clearly lighter – 1,180 kg compared to 1,810 kg. The difference is around 630 kg.

Looking at boot space, the MG Marvel R offers moderately more boot space – 357 L compared to 286 L. That’s a difference of about 71 L.

When it comes to payload, the MG Marvel R carries only slightly more – 478 kg compared to 435 kg. That’s a difference of about 43 kg.

Mazda 2 Hybrid

The Mazda 2 Hybrid brings Mazda’s trademark driving flair to the city, combining smooth, efficient running with unexpectedly eager handling that keeps short trips engaging. Compact, nicely finished and sensible on running costs, it’s a clever choice for buyers who want the economy of a small car without sacrificing cabin quality or personality.

details

MG Marvel R

The MG Marvel R combines striking, futuristic styling with a surprisingly spacious, gadget-packed cabin, giving shoppers a sharply styled electric alternative that punches above its price. It may not carry luxury-badge prestige, but it delivers honest daily usability and enough charisma to tempt buyers who want electric flair without the premium tax.
